Tūpākihi (also known as Coriaria arborea) is a native New Zealand shrub traditionally used by Māori for its powerful medicinal properties. Its leaves and bark were commonly used in mirimiri (healing massage) to support joint, muscle, and nerve health. Tūpākihi is known for its warming, penetrating effects that help ease tension, stiffness, and pain. However, the plant is also toxic if ingested, especially its berries and seeds, and must be prepared with expert knowledge. Today, Tūpākihi continues to be valued in traditional healing practices, particularly in external applications such as therapeutic oils and poultices under trained supervision.
